SERPENTINE GALLERY PAVILLION 2003 by Oscar Niemeyer daisycollingridge or even outcastsBrazilian architect Oscar Niemeyer is one of the founding fathers of modern architecture, and in 2003 was commissioned to design the pavilion for The Serpentine Gallery. This is an account of his sketches, architectural plans and a photographic documentary of the Pavilion's construction, and is an important critical account of this renowned artist.
